Conference Session Tracks

SDG-Aligned Research Themes

The ICEGRM conference tracks support global knowledge exchange, innovation and sustainable development priorities across Genetics and related disciplines.

01 Epigenetic Mechanisms in Gene Regulation +
This session will explore the fundamental mechanisms by which epigenetic modifications influence gene expression. Topics will include DNA methylation, histone modifications, and their roles in cellular identity and function.
02 Chromatin Dynamics and Gene Accessibility +
This track focuses on the structural changes in chromatin that regulate gene accessibility and transcriptional activity. Discussions will cover chromatin remodeling complexes and their implications for gene regulation.
03 Non-Coding RNAs in Epigenetic Regulation +
The role of non-coding RNAs in modulating epigenetic landscapes will be examined in this session. Participants will discuss mechanisms by which these molecules influence gene expression and cellular processes.
04 Transcription Factors and Regulatory Networks +
This session will delve into the interplay between transcription factors and epigenetic modifications in forming regulatory networks. The impact of these interactions on gene expression and cellular differentiation will be highlighted.
05 Epigenomic Profiling Techniques +
Innovative methodologies for epigenomic profiling will be the focus of this track. Participants will share advancements in technologies such as ChIP-seq, bisulfite sequencing, and their applications in understanding epigenetic regulation.
06 Epigenetic Markers in Disease +
This session will investigate the role of epigenetic markers in various diseases, including cancer and neurodegenerative disorders. The potential for these markers as diagnostic and therapeutic targets will be discussed.
07 Gene Silencing and Activation Mechanisms +
The mechanisms underlying gene silencing and activation through epigenetic modifications will be explored in this track. Case studies will illustrate the biological significance of these processes in development and disease.
08 Developmental Epigenetics +
This session will focus on the epigenetic regulation of gene expression during development. Discussions will include how epigenetic changes influence cellular differentiation and organismal development.
09 Epigenetic Therapeutics: Current Trends and Future Directions +
Emerging therapeutic strategies targeting epigenetic modifications will be examined in this track. Participants will discuss the potential of epigenetic drugs in treating various diseases and their implications for personalized medicine.
10 Chromatin Remodeling and Cellular Differentiation +
This session will explore the relationship between chromatin remodeling and cellular differentiation processes. The impact of chromatin dynamics on stem cell biology and lineage specification will be emphasized.
11 Gene-Environment Interactions in Epigenetics +
The influence of environmental factors on epigenetic modifications and gene regulation will be the focus of this track. Participants will discuss how these interactions shape phenotypic outcomes and contribute to complex traits.
